Transaction

dbee2ce08368d79123b8f9108348b21dcfd2a5339f52431a70d131cddebb77dd
628,917 confirmations
Timestamp
1405896682
Block311,735
Fee20,000 sats
Fee rate10.8 sats/vB
view on mempool.space

Inputs & Outputs